Output 38246843925faaceafb766008f51798a5f2854fa3d2582a5f4b57b06bdf4b0a7:106
- value
- 21768
- script pubkey
- OP_0 OP_PUSHBYTES_20 80e32815ea5e617a819e0d78a808d0e13444a145
- address
- bc1qsr3js902tesh4qv7p4u2szxsuy6yfg292ecfcn
- transaction
- 38246843925faaceafb766008f51798a5f2854fa3d2582a5f4b57b06bdf4b0a7
- spent
- true